BERLIN: Olympic discuss champion Robert Harting revealed on Tuesday that he will miss the World Championships starting in Beijing on August 20.
The reigning three-time word champion is coming back from a serious knee injury but said he doesn’t want to risk his chances of defending his Games crown in Rio next year by rushing his return.
“There was a strong temptation and and I always hoped (he would take part in Beijing) but if I do my ligament again, I can cross off Rio,” Harting told media in a Berlin suburb. The 30-year-old, who is also the two-time reigning European champion, tore his cruciate knee ligament last September.
